How can there be no substantial money left after this when Dortmund are getting this in installments for 5 seasons?
Not commenting on whether United have money left or not ,but when Clubs say they would be able to spend 100m or what ever the figure is for transfers they simply mean total outlay on players acquisitions for that transfer Window .

How that amount is paid is secondary just because we might be paying 20m or less for Sancho's transfer fee's first Installment doesn't mean we would be able to afford another couple of players of similar value because our commitment is still to pay 73 m as his fees , If our budget was 100 m for this summer then it just leaves only 27 m for further purchases unless we make sales to add to that kitty.
